WebMar 31, 2024 · Start Word, Excel, or PowerPoint. On the File tab, select Open > Browse to locate the damaged file. Select the file, select the Open menu at the bottom of the window, and then select Open and Repair. Check your files … the pike moviessid charyWebDec 18, 2013 · If you worked directly on the download file (never a good idea, by the way), it may be saved in some weird temporary Internet folder. One quick way to find it: Go to File>Recent and review the ensuing list.
